boarders look too thick as noted. The also seems to be a bit too glossy for an e90-3. Then there are all the standard cavets in the decription. Also, givent hat fact that the vast majority of e90-3s were found in CA or the midwest, I doubt you will be finding these cards at a garage sale in NC. |
